Miriam Corban Village Manager is ready to rule her own roost

Written by Sieska Conyngham
on September 09, 2022

New Village Manager Michelle Barnard is ready for almost anything.

“I’m excited for a new challenge and to be a part of many people’s lives during their golden years.

“I love being in the heart of the village, making connections with people, and seeing people enjoy their retirement. It’s a very rewarding career!

After starting at Evelyn Page 10 years ago as the Activities Coordinator, Michelle progressed to Assistant Manager, and then Resident Services Manager. When Murray Halberg Village opened, she relocated there, before moving to William Sanders Village.

“Being a Resident Services Manager helped a lot in preparation for running a village. I dealt with all the inner workings, and it’s that experience that led me here.

“My favourite thing about working for Ryman is the amazing people I work with. It’s a real people-focused job and I love being able to connect with so many people.”

Michelle moved from Hermanus in South Africa 13 years ago to build a new life in New Zealand with her two daughters.

“One day we went to a seminar in Cape Town, and they spoke about New Zealand and what life was like here for families and then that was the end of that!

“We love it here and love the community.

While she has no other family here in New Zealand, she says working in the heart of a Ryman village has meant she has adopted new family.

“The residents - they become like your family.”

As for what she enjoys in her spare time – Michelle says the outdoors calls.

“I really enjoy hiking and ocean swims and getting out in nature.

“I love the people here and the culture. It’s laid back in terms of beauty and calmness. I’ve never felt that in any other country before.

She says her focus at Miriam Corban will be to build a village with a great culture and great communication.

“Residents like to see that things are getting done and that they are being communicated with.”

Michelle is looking forward to life with a lot more residents to care for as Miriam Corban Village grows and the new care centre opens.

“It’s exciting. I’ve met so many wonderful people here and can’t wait to see the village grow.

“I look forward to being able to shape the future of Miriam Corban.”

About Ryman Healthcare:

Ryman was founded in 1984 and has become one of New Zealand’s largest listed companies. The company owns and operates 45 retirement villages in New Zealand and Australia which are home to more than 13,900 residents and the company employs 6,800 team members.
